
【計】 control program generation procedure
在漢英詞典框架下,"控制程式生成過程"(Controlled Program Generation Process)指通過預定義規則和算法自動化創建計算機程式代碼的技術路徑。該概念在計算機科學領域具有三層核心含義:
邏輯約束機制 系統需遵循數學邏輯與編程語法雙重規範,例如使用有限狀态機模型确保生成結果符合圖靈完備性要求。國際電氣電子工程師協會(IEEE)在《自動化軟件工程》期刊中強調,該過程必須包含形式化驗證環節。
參數化模闆架構 基于領域特定語言(DSL)構建的代碼模闆庫是技術基礎,如卡内基梅隆大學軟件工程研究所提出的GenCode-2023架構,通過600+可配置參數實現代碼變體生成。
動态優化環路 生成過程需集成運行時反饋機制,牛津大學計算機系研究顯示,集成強化學習的生成系統可将代碼正确率提升38%。典型實現包括AST(抽象語法樹)實時校驗模塊。
該技術已成功應用于NASA航天器控制系統開發,其代碼生成平台實現98.6%的功能模塊自動化構建。在工業物聯網領域,西門子數字孿生系統通過該技術将配置效率提升17倍。
“控制程式生成過程”是一個涉及編程和自動化技術的概念,主要指通過特定的程式或算法,對代碼、數據或其他軟件元素的生成流程進行管理和調控。以下是詳細解釋:
指利用代碼邏輯或外部工具,自動化生成目标程式或數據,并對生成過程中的規則、步驟、資源分配等進行系統性管理。例如:
規則定義
設定生成邏輯的約束條件,如代碼規範、數據結構限制或隨機參數範圍。例如,通過模闆引擎(如Jinja2)定義代碼結構。
流程管理
控制生成步驟的順序和依賴關系,例如:
動态調控
根據運行時條件調整生成策略,如根據硬件性能動态降低生成内容的複雜度。
軟件開發
遊戲開發
數據處理
若定義一個隨機數控制生成範圍,可用以下公式限定區間: $$ x{text{generated}} = x{text{min}} + (x{text{max}} - x{text{min}}) cdot text{rand}(0,1) $$ 其中,$text{rand}(0,1)$ 為0到1之間的隨機數。
總結來說,“控制程式生成過程”強調通過編程手段系統化地管理自動化生成任務,結合規則設計和動态調整,确保生成結果符合預期目标。
奧蘭變換比臂後部的不沾水性差阈初沸點腐蝕性頂層資料第一代計算機鳳梨醛腐臭性口炎高溫工業跟腓的航海标記紅外膠片貨物艙單加聚砜類菊苣屬開關箱闊肌瞳孔反射路佩塔幸帽針強的全貨櫃箱人工時效硬化神經質者十二指腸内的水分過少算法圖昙花一現的